⛳️ RAMBLING WRECK INVITATIONAL ⛳️
The North Huskies traveled to Terre Haute, Indiana this weekend to compete in the 2026 Rambling Wreck Invitational hosted by Terre Haute North at the fabulous Holman Links Golf Course. A great day of competition on one of Indiana’s premier golf courses.
The Huskies finished 4th overall with a team score of 330
🔥 Congratulations to Hank Schreiber on capturing Individual Medalist honors with an outstanding round of 72 — earning his first 18-hole tournament victory of the spring after several impressive Top 10 finishes this season.
North Huskies Scores:
Hank Schreiber — 72 🥇
Brock Huff — 82
Mason Shockley — 86
Owen Schmidt — 90
Not counted.
Emmett Sunderman — 97
Proud of the continued growth and competitiveness of this team as we head deeper into the championship stretch of the season.

🏅2026 KIWANIS AWARD WINNER 🏅
Congratulations to Henry “Hank” Schreiber on being selected by his teammates as the 2026 Kiwanis Award Winner for the North Huskies Boys Golf Team. This award represents far more than scores and statistics — it reflects character, leadership, work ethic, sportsmanship, and the impact a player has on those around him every single day.
Hank has been one of the top players in Indiana this season, posting a remarkable 75.5 scoring average on some of the toughest courses in the state, along with an impressive 36.4 nine-hole average across all competition rounds. During his sophomore season, Hank recorded 3 Top-10 finishes in 7 events, including a solo 2nd place finish at Country Oaks, while never finishing worse than T18 all season long.
Hank is a leader within the North program — constantly encouraging teammates, helping others during practice with drills, strategy, course management, and always putting the TEAM first. Hank leads by example through his preparation, attitude, consistency, and commitment to excellence.
He is also a leader in the classroom, demonstrating the same dedication to academics that he brings to the golf course each day.
We are proud of Hank and thankful for the example he sets for our program.
Congratulations, Hank, on an outstanding sophomore season and on earning the 2026 Kiwanis Award!

⛳️ HUSKIES COMPETE AT KENT FRANSDEN INVITATIONAL
This weekend, the North Huskies traveled to Lebanon, Indiana to compete in the Kent Fransden Invitational at the beautiful Ulen Country Club.
Established in 1924, Ulen is a classic, old-style course in outstanding condition and a true test of golf.
This was a loaded field, filled with elite, college-level talent from across the state. The Huskies finished 11th out of 18 teams against strong competition.
👏 Congrats to Guerin Catholic, Westfield, and Zionsville on leading the field.
Hank Schreiber fired a 72 (+2) — his best 18-hole round of the year — finishing T5 overall.
North Scores:
* Hank Schreiber — 72
* Mason Shockley — 83
* Brock Huff — 88
* Emmett Sunderman — 89
* Owen Schmidt — 95 (not counted)
Thank you to Mr. Kent Fransden for hosting a first-class event and continuing to give back to the game in Indiana.
Thank you to the members of Ulen Country Club and to Head PGA Professional Blake Wilson and his staff for the hospitality and incredible course conditions.
Proud of the way we competed. We’re getting better.

⛳️ FORMER HUSKY — CHASING THE U.S. OPEN DREAM 🇺🇸
Luke Johnston (class of ‘25) is doing something SPECIAL…
He recently advanced to FINAL qualifying for the U.S. Open.
After firing a (-1) 71 to earn his spot, Luke now heads to 36-hole Sectional Qualifying — one step away from teeing it up on golf’s biggest stage.
Take a look at that USGA certificate… that’s earned, not given.
From his days grinding at Oak Meadow playing for North to now competing against the best amateurs and professionals in the world — this is what the Husky Standard looks like.
